Only an educated “GUESS” on my part.
If it’s on the 120V side, it may be what automatically sheds electrical load since your motorhome was built with 2 air conditioners on a 30-Amp service. If you have both A/Cs running and then turn on microwave, for example, something has to turn off one of A/Cs. Just guessing though.
Thor wiring diagram should show what that box is or does.

My guess is it is another transfer switch. The main ATS switches between shore power and genset and when it supplies the main power for the coach the inverter output is disconnected. When shore power and genset power is disconnected the second transfer switch, the 4 inch metal box, goes into a state that connects the inverter as the main power source. Three 120VAC power sources would require two transfer switches.
I’m willing to bet the two inputs to the box are the ATS and inverter and the output goes to the power center.
